import java.util.Arrays;
import java.util.Comparator;
import java.util.List;
import org.apache.maven.shared.dependency.graph.internal.maven30.ConflictResolver.ConflictContext;
import org.apache.maven.shared.dependency.graph.internal.maven30.ConflictResolver.ScopeSelector;
import org.sonatype.aether.RepositoryException;
/**
* A JavaScopeSelector that keeps track of reduced scopes
*
*/
public class VerboseJavaScopeSelector extends ScopeSelector
{
public static final String REDUCED_SCOPE = "REDUCED_SCOPE";
private final ScopeSelector scopeSelector = new JavaScopeSelector();
@Override
public void selectScope( ConflictContext context )
throws RepositoryException
{
scopeSelector.selectScope( context );
context.getItems().stream()
.flatMap( i -> i.getScopes().stream() )
.distinct()
.max( new ScopeComparator() )
.filter( s -> s != context.getScope() )
.ifPresent( s -> context.getWinner().getNode().setData( REDUCED_SCOPE, s ) );
}
static class ScopeComparator implements Comparator<String>
{
List<String> orderedScopes = Arrays.asList( "compile", "runtime", "provided", "test" );
@Override
public int compare( String lhs, String rhs )
{
return orderedScopes.indexOf( rhs ) - orderedScopes.indexOf( lhs );
}
}
}
